Canada-Wide FREE Shipping for orders $149.99 or more!

Musical Instruments

Musical Instruments

Sort by:
Filter
Sale
Sale
Sale
Sale
Sale
Sale
Sale
Sale
Sale
Sale
Sale
Sale
Sale
Hape - E0333 | Baby Drum
$32.29 $37.99
Sale
Sale
Sale
Sale
Sale